THEY promised us there would be no more SPICE GIRLS after the reunion tour ended.

But MEL B just can't resist an opportunity to get up on stage clad in leopard print, brandishing her whip.

Scary Spice and husband STEPHEN BELAFONTE have put together a deal for the girls to reform one last time - at the World Cup in South Africa.

Mel is determined to persuade the group to perform a one-off concert in the same week the tournament kicks off next June.

She has already got Ginger Spice GERI HALLIWELL, Baby EMMA BUNTON and Sporty MELANIE CHISHOLM on board.

But VICTORIA BECKHAM isn't so keen.

And Mel is trying to convince the rest to crack on without Posh if necessary.

A pal of the Leeds lass said: "Mel's determined to get the girls back together for the World Cup and wants them to plough ahead as a foursome if Victoria doesn't want to take part.

"She has got the others excited by the idea of a one-off appearance. They are very interested."

The Spice Girls reformed in late 2007 for dates in the US and Europe, including 17 gigs at London's O2.

They were due to play in Beijing, Sydney, Buenos Aires and South Africa's Cape Town, but the girls cut those dates.

This would be a great chance to make it up to the South African fans who were let down.

The country also has a special place in Girl Power history.

The feisty fivesome, who are all mums now, met NELSON MANDELA and PRINCE CHARLES there in 1997.

The South African president called the group his "heroes".
